Quasi-experimental Study: The Effect of Problem Based Learning Model Assisted by Fyrebox on Students Mathematics Learning Outcomes Rosyadi, Farah Aprilia; Wijayanti, Rica

Abstract

Purpose of the study: This study aims to determine the effect of the Problem Based Learning (PBL) model assisted by Fyrebox on students' mathematics learning outcomes. Methodology: This research employed a quantitative approach with a quasi-experimental Posttest-Only Control Group Design. The subjects consisted of 29 students in the experimental group and 30 students in the control group, all from grade XI of Kamal 1 State High School. The research instrument was a post-test in the form of problem-based essay questions. Data were analyzed using the Kolmogorov-Smirnov normality test, Levene's homogeneity test, and the Mann-Whitney U test with the assistance of SPSS 21. Main Findings: The results showed a significance value of 0.000 < 0.05 in the Mann-Whitney U test, indicating a significant effect of the PBL model assisted by Fyrebox on students' mathematics learning outcomes. The experimental group outperformed the control group in both average score and percentage of completeness. Novelty/Originality of this study: This study offers originality by integrating the Fyrebox game-based quiz platform into the Problem Based Learning model to enhance student engagement and performance in mathematics. Unlike previous studies that implemented PBL alone or used other digital tools, this research highlights the effectiveness of Fyrebox as a gamified medium that contributes to improved learning outcomes in the digital learning era.
